About this property

    This stunning Grade ii-listed cottage is beautifully situated in a highly attractive location within walking distance of the town centre and the Esplanade, with easy access to a wide range of amenities and transport links.
    Alma Cottage, believed to date back to the early 19th Century, has been thoughtfully modernised and improved in recent years by the current owners, while carefully retaining its original character features, including Gothic arches, panelled walls, and lead-lined windows. The roof was re-thatched with Water Reed in 2017.
    The charming accommodation comprises three bedrooms on the first floor, along with a modern, refitted shower room. On the ground floor, there is a welcoming lounge and a spacious kitchen/diner featuring modern fitted units, engineered oak flooring, and a range of integrated appliances including a range cooker, fridge/freezer, and dishwasher.

    Outside
    The property boasts a beautifully landscaped, level garden paved in elegant Indian Sandstone, creating a stylish and low-maintenance space perfect for outdoor living. Raised, well-stocked flower borders add vibrant colour and year-round interest, while a combination of walled and fenced boundaries provides both charm and privacy. This tranquil garden is an ideal setting for relaxing, entertaining, or simply enjoying the peaceful surroundings.

    Location
    Sidmouth is a charming and picturesque Regency seaside town nestled along Devon’s stunning Jurassic Coast, a designated World Heritage Site. Renowned for its beautiful pebble beach, dramatic red cliffs, and the scenic South West Coast Path, the town offers a perfect blend of natural beauty and traditional elegance.
    The town centre features a wide variety of independent shops, cafés, and restaurants, as well as everyday amenities including a Waitrose, health centre, and library. Sidmouth is also home to the award-winning Connaught Gardens, a historic cinema, and a thriving calendar of events, including the renowned Sidmouth Folk Festival.
    Excellent local schools, regular bus services, and convenient road links to Exeter and the M5 make Sidmouth a highly desirable place to live for families, retirees, and professionals alike.
